HOME > 게시판 > 용어
게시판| 용어
※ 게시판 용도에 맞지 않는 글(광고및 홍보 글 등)은 임의삭제될 수 있습니다.

 
작성일 : 01-11-21 19:14
ssh의 확실한 개념 좀 갈켜주세요.
 글쓴이 : 관리자
조회 : 4,957  
텔넷(Telnet) 과 SSH 에 대해서..
 
Telnet은 원격 터미널 접속 서비스 입니다.
주로 inetd 모드에서 운용이 되며 tcp 23번(변경하여 서비스가능함)으로 세션이 형성되어 서비스됩니다 .
telnet접속을 이용할수 있는 telnet client프로그램으로는 Netterm 과 새롬데이타맨 이 있습니다.
하지만 Telnet은 아시다시피 정보전달시 패킷이 그대로 전송되어서 packet scanning 프로그램으로 쉽게 데이타를 capturing할수 있으므로 보안에 취약한 점이 있습니다.
 
 
telnet이 보안에 취약한 점을 보완하기 위해서 개발된 것이 SSH(Secure Shell)입니다.
telnet이 tcp 23번을 사용하지만 ssh에서 사용하는 기본 포트는 22번입니다.
SSH는 텔넷 응용프로그램으로 보안버전의 프로그램입니다.
Telnet과 달리 주고받는 패킷(데이터)들이 모두 암호화 되어서 전송되기 때문에 보안에 취약한 점을 보완할수 있습니다.
SSH를 사용하면 텔넷세션이 받아지지 않고 전해지며 사용하실려면
자신의 프로그램에 SSH 클라이언트 프로그램을 설치하셔야 합니다.
telnet으로 접속하기 위해서 netterm이나 CRT등과 같은 telnet client프로그램이 필요한 것과 마찬가지로 ssh로 서버에 접속하기 위해서는 ssh client가 필요합니다.
윈도우용 SSH client는 WinSSH로  www.ssh.com에서 다운로드 받으실수 있습니다.
 
접속이 이루어지고 난 후에는 telnet과 ssh의 사용방법이 모두 동일합니다.
 
참고로 SSH로 서버에 원격접속하여 작업을 하시려면 ssh client뿐아니라 서버에 sshd라는 데몬이 실행되어 있어야만 합니다.
 
telnet으로 원격접속하는 방법과 ssh로 원격접속하는 방법을 간단히 설명드리면 다음과 같습니다 .
 
telnet접속 : # telnet ip-address
ssh 접속   : # ssh ip-address 또는
             # ssh -l ID ip-address
 
 
 
감사합니다. 
 
 

이 글을 트위터로 보내기 이 글을 페이스북으로 보내기